| Henry IV Part 1: Dramatis Personae

 King Henry the Fourth
 
 Henry, Prince of Wales, John of Lancaster sons to the King
 
 Earl of Westmoreland
 
 Sir Walter Blunt
 
 Thomas Percy, Earl of Worcester
 
 Henry Percy, Earl of Northumberland
 
 Henry Percy, surnamed Hotspur, his son
 
 Edmund Mortimer, Earl of March
 
 Richard Scroop, Archbishop of York
 
 Archibald, Earl of Douglas
 
 Owen Glendower
 
 Sir Richard Vernon
 
 Sir John Falstaff
 
 Sir Michael, a friend to the Archbishop of York
 
 Poins
 
 Gadshill
 
 Peto
 
 Bardolph
 
 Lady Percy, wife to Hotspur, and sister to Mortimer
 
 Lady Mortimer, daughter to Glendower, and wife to Mortimer
 
 Mistress Quickly, hostess of a tavern in Eastcheap
 
 Lords, Officers, Sheriff, Vintner, Chamberlain, Drawers, two Carriers, Travellers, and Attendants
 
 Scene: England
